Output 61e5e5242e6ba5ffa46a776933fa18c5e15c6022c3a9860c76793fea1dc79bc7:3

value
354600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e88dbd8b77e70c88a14f882c696bb11b3ba05d OP_EQUAL
address
3M1V68duL3g9oRX3nfViuRDjiXhN1Aq3G8
transaction
61e5e5242e6ba5ffa46a776933fa18c5e15c6022c3a9860c76793fea1dc79bc7
spent
true